Road cycling routes around Lake Głęboczko are situated within the Bytowskie Lake District in Poland, an area characterized by its post-glacial lobelia lakes and diverse ecosystems. The region is part of the Wdzydzki Landscape Park, offering varied terrain that includes forest paths and low-traffic asphalt roads. This landscape features clear, deep waters, tunnel landforms, and bog woodlands, providing a scenic backdrop for road cyclists.

Here, north of Soszyca, runs the dismantled railway line 237. It operated between Lębork and Bytów, but was dismantled by the Red Army in 1945. Today, this viaduct looks really beautiful surrounded by green bushes and trees and is a beautiful place for an easy walk.

Church in Pomysk Wielki - built on a hill in 1890 in the neo-Gothic style. The first church was built here in 1430, and in the 17th century Hirsz von Pomeiske founded another church. The current church has been used by Catholics since the end of the war. The church is oriented, single-nave, built of brick and stone. Until 1973, the Church of the Immaculate Heart of the Blessed Virgin Mary was a branch of the Church of St. Catherine in Bytów. Inside the church there are confessionals from 1950-1960, a pulpit and organ from 1895 and a beautiful stained glass window in the shape of a circle symbolizing perfection (partly covered by the main altar). The sculptures in the altars were made by Czesław Marczak - a sculptor from Bytów.

While cycling, you'll encounter the clear, deep waters of Lake Głęboczko itself, which is a designated water-floristic reserve. The routes traverse the picturesque Wdzydzki Landscape Park, known for its post-glacial lobelia lakes, diverse ecosystems, tunnel landforms, bog woodlands, and peat bogs.
